2013 MHS Coaches of the Year
Lynn Coleman, for a 2nd year in a row, was voted as the Greater Spokane League Girls Tennis Coach of the Year. Her Panthers captured their second GSL and district championships!
John MIres has been voted the GSL Boys Track Coach of the Year! His team won their 6th consecutive GSL title, were district champions and compete in the regional track meet this Friday and Saturday @ SFCC.
Congratulations Lynn and John!

Activity Participation Fee Information
After looking at a variety of cost saving measures, and comparing other school district participation costs, the Mead School District Board of Directors approved an annual, one-time activity fee.
Any student who wishes to participate in one or more extra-curricular activities will pay an annual participation fee.
Elementary $20; Middle School $30; High School $40
The participation fee may be waived or reduced dependent upon a student's free or reduced lunch status.

School Safety & Crisis Drills
A safe learning environment is a top priority at Mead High School. Therefore, we periodically conduct crisis drills in our building simulating real life situations. Some drills may be unannounced. If you have a question about a drill or a real life situation please phone District Office (465-6000). Information will also be posted on the Mead School District website.
